Apple services outage: Apple TV, Music & other services restored; what official status page says

Some of the Apple services, including Apple TV, Apple Music and App Store were down earlier today. The company has now restored the services. According to the Apple System Status page, all services are now up and running smoothly. According to website performance tracking tool – Downdetector, the outage started around around 4:15am IST (5:15 pm EST). Apple acknowledged the service disruption on its System Status page, writing that “some users were experiencing issues with the App Store and iTunes Store,” along with “intermittent problems affecting Apple TV.”

Apple service outage (now resolved)

As revealed by the Status page, following services are impacted by the outage

  • Xcode Cloud
  • Developer ID Notary Service
  • App Store – Advanced Commerce API
  • App Store – In-App Purchases
  • App Store – Receipt Verification
  • App Store – Sandbox
  • App Store Connect
  • App Store Connect – App Processing
  • App Store Connect – Sales and Trends
  • App Store Connect – TestFlight
  • App Store Connect API
  • Apple Music for Artists
  • Apple Podcasts Connect

Apple service outage: What users said

As always, users turned to social media platforms like X (formerly Twitter) to express their frustration with the service disruption. Questions like “Apple TV down?” and “Is Apple TV down?” started trending online with many users sharing screenshots of error message.
